Shift Patterns:
Because we are always there for our customers, we have a number of different working patterns to fit around you and your life.
Our operating window is 24 hours 365 days a year. Over the 7 day week, start times within this role can be as early as 06:30 and finish times can be up to 01:00. Don’t worry, you’d never be asked to work from 06:30 to 01:00 as the maximum shift length is 9 hours with at least an 11 hour gap between shifts.
Shifts can vary in nature but usually you’ll be working at least either a Friday night, Saturday or Sunday with the possibility of other late finishes. Once you have applied we will send you specific shift patterns to choose from which we will confirm with you at interview
We offer 4 or 5 day weeks (full time) as well as part time shifts. Please be advised that training would need to be undertaken on a full time basis for the first 5 weeks and you will be fully paid during this period if you are part time.
